> On Macs where sshd (system preferences -> sharing -> remote login) hasn't ever
> been enabled, there does not exist any ssh host key. X2goclient looks for this
> key (/etc/ssh_host_rsa_key.pub) and if it does not find it, it opens a dialog
> box, complaining that sshd isn't running and that filesharing and local printing
> won't work. This despite the session given by x2gobroker has these features
> disabled. X2goclient should only complain about none-running/working sshd if it
> is actually needed.

This should be irrelevant in 4.1.0.0, since we're now always starting a private
sshd instance and generate temporary keys for every connection.
